I.At least 30 days prior to filing an application for a certificate, an applicant shall hold at least one public information session in each county where the proposed facility is to be located provided that if the proposed facility is located within a single city or town the public meeting will be held within that city or town. An applicant shall, at a minimum, publish a public notice for such public meeting not less than 14 days before such session in one or more newspapers having a regular circulation in the county in which the session is to be held, describing the nature and location of the proposed facility.
